We are seeking an experienced UK Regional Artist based in the London metropolitan area who is passionate about the clean colour category and safe, performance-driven ingredients. They will be an example and advocate of the ILIA lifestyle and a champion of our in-store presence and client experience. Strong communication skills are critical for this candidate as it will enable them to educate the store teams on our unique point of difference. This position will have a significant impact on our retail sales performance and overall ranking. This is a Field Sales role and will be required to travel to several retail doors across the United Kingdom.
Responsibilities
- Train retail store teams on product attributes, ingredients, and application technique; lead by example by displaying ILIA’s core values.
- Act as a liaison between ILIA and our retail partners, namely in-store and regional leadership.
- Analyze & maintain regional sales reports.
- Maintain clear communication with HQ and accounts.
- Calculate and achieve seasonal and monthly goals for the territory by store.
- Work with Director of Sales Planning & Strategy on inventory concerns.
- Understand retailer specific cultures and modify approach to achieve success.
- Develop event activation programs to increase brand presence in critical doors and ensure proper execution.
- Drive business in region through creativity, education, and field strategy.
- Build and maintain strong strategic partnerships with internal and external business partners resulting in increased understanding of the business and category.
- Leverage your negotiation skills to secure opportunities to increase brand awareness and visibility in region.
- Maintain a consistent calendar of visiting stores on peak days and working alongside retail employees.
- Uphold the visual standards of ILIA on tester units and gondolas.
Qualifications
- 3-5 years’ cosmetic sales experience in a national artist or training position.
- Experience or exposure to working with Sephora or SpaceNK required.
- Excellent organization and communication skills; written, verbal and presentation.
- Intermediate proficiency in PowerPoint & Excel; Power BI a plus.
- Ability to work a flexible work schedule – weekends & holidays required.
- Ability to speak to a group, inspire and motivate teams with previous experience managing & developing a freelance team.
- Ability to work collaboratively and build positive & effective business partnerships.
- Proactive, self-motivated individual with high level of energy and motivation.
- Must be available to work on weekends (Friday & Saturday).
- Must be willing to travel up to 50% of the time.

About ILIA
ILIA makes clean skin-centric beauty. We see skincare and makeup as one and believe that skin should look like skin. With transparency as our guide and colour as our vehicle, we challenge the conventions of clean beauty to create something radically new, through safe, groundbreaking formulas that protect + revive the skin. Headquartered in Laguna Beach, California, ILIA brings together a strong group of innovative thinkers, rule-breakers and creative problem solvers. We pave the way forward as the leading clean makeup brand in what is being called the Clean Beauty Revolution. Fast-paced growth provides constant learning, collaborative teamwork, and the desire to be the best at what you do. We celebrate taking risks and doing what hasn’t been done before.
